Pneumonia is an acute respiratory infection that targets the lungs, specifically the alveoli. These tiny air sacs, essential for oxygen exchange, become engorged with pus and fluid, severely hindering breathing, decreasing oxygen absorption, and causing significant pain and discomfort during respiration.

Chronic Obstructive Pulmonary Disease (COPD) is a long-lasting respiratory condition requiring continuous attention and care. It is a progressive lung disease that leads to breathing challenges due to airflow obstruction. It manifests as persistent respiratory symptoms and restricted airflow resulting from abnormalities in the airways and alveoli, usually due to long-term exposure to harmful particles or gases. COPD mainly consists of two primary conditions: emphysema and chronic bronchitis.

Nursing management of pneumonia involves promoting airway patency, facilitating rest and conserving energy, encouraging fluid intake, maintaining nutrition, and educating patients.
The nurse must practice strict medical asepsis and adhere to infection control guidelines to minimize healthcare-associated infections.

MPO-ANCA positive interstitial pneumonia: Current knowledge and future perspectives.

Masashi Bando1, Sakae Homma2, Masayoshi Harigai3

  • 1Division of Pulmonary Medicine, Department of Medicine, Jichi Medical University, Tochigi, Japan.

Sarcoidosis, Vasculitis, and Diffuse Lung Diseases : Official Journal of WASOG
|February 4, 2022
PubMed
Summary

Microscopic polyangiitis (MPA) can cause interstitial pneumonia. This review explores the link between myeloperoxidase (MPO)-ANCA positive interstitial pneumonia and MPA, addressing diagnostic challenges.

Area of Science:

  • Pulmonary Medicine
  • Rheumatology
  • Immunology

Background:

  • Interstitial pneumonia is a significant respiratory complication in microscopic polyangiitis (MPA).
  • The precise pathogenesis of interstitial pneumonia during MPA's clinical course remains understudied.
  • Myeloperoxidase (MPO)-antineutrophil cytoplasmic antibody (ANCA) positive interstitial pneumonia is increasingly recognized as a potential precursor to MPA.

Purpose of the Study:

  • To review the clinical questions surrounding MPO-ANCA positive interstitial pneumonia.
  • To summarize current evidence regarding the relationship between MPO-ANCA positive interstitial pneumonia and ANCA-associated vasculitis (AAV).
  • To identify gaps in knowledge and future research directions.

Main Methods:

  • Literature review of existing studies on MPA, interstitial pneumonia, and ANCA.
  • Analysis of clinical data and diagnostic criteria related to MPO-ANCA positive interstitial pneumonia.
  • Discussion of expert opinions and consensus among pulmonologists and rheumatologists.

Main Results:

  • Interstitial pneumonia is a key feature in MPA, but its specific development pathway within MPA is not well understood.
  • A subset of patients with MPO-ANCA positive interstitial pneumonia may develop MPA, though the incidence and diagnostic criteria are debated.
  • There is ongoing debate regarding the classification of MPO-ANCA positive interstitial pneumonia without other organ involvement as a form of AAV.

Conclusions:

  • Further research is needed to elucidate the pathogenesis of interstitial pneumonia in MPA.
  • Establishing clear diagnostic criteria for MPO-ANCA positive interstitial pneumonia is crucial for accurate classification and management.
  • Collaboration between pulmonologists and rheumatologists is essential to address the diagnostic and classification challenges of MPO-ANCA positive interstitial pneumonia in the context of AAV.
